Návrh Školení
Úvod
- Pochopení OCL a architektury jazyka UML
- Přehled OWL a struktury ontologií
Object Constraint Language (OCL)
- Absstractní a konkrétní syntaxe
- Popis semantiky pomocí UML
- Použití standardní knihovny OCL
- Použití výrazů OCL ve vylepšených modelech UML
- Semantická stránka
- Pochopení dalších konceptů OCL
- Rozšíření OCL
Web Ontology Language (OWL)
- Přehled Resource Description Framework (RDF)
- XML sériovací syntaxe pro RDF
- Pochopení základních prvků OWL
- Pochopení složitých tříd OWL
- Import ontologií
- Mapování ontologií
- Správa verzí ontologií
Semantická integrace OCL a OWL
- Převod UML třídového diagramu na ontologii OWL
- Převod OWL/SWRL na REWERSE Rule Markup Language (R2ML)
- Mapování integritačních omezujících podmínek R2ML do OCL
Závěr a další kroky
Požadavky
- Základní znalosti programování
- Základní pochopení aplikačních struktur
Publikum
- Programátoři
- Softwaroví inženýři
Reference (5)
Ms Malavika is a very good trainer. Very hard working and answering my queries well. I understand that scope for SysML and EA is very vast, she tried her best to present the training in the most suitable way. She has even spent her break time looking for answers to our queries. My respect! A great teacher!
Chee Kiang Chua - Desay SV Automotive Singapore Pte. Ltd.
Kurz - System Engineering using SysML and UML 2
-Knowledge of the teacher in the subject was really good. He was able to explain very nicely and was able to answer all the questions at that moment. -To be able to know what all the tool is capable of was really good. -The structure he showed, like using scenarios and traceability would be really helpful in my day-to-day work.
Harsha Jain - Scania CV AB
Kurz - Introduction to Enterprise Architect
I like the simple but informative example codes.
Yue Wang - DBS Bank Ltd
Kurz - Design Patterns
Hands-on and conducted using the Sparx EA application which we use extensively in the job
Andy Davey - Envitia
Kurz - Data Modelling with UML
I mostly liked the exercises and examples.